How do I make curves smooth in AutoCAD?

On the command line, enter OPTIONS. Go to Display > Display resolution section. Increase the value of Arc and circle smoothness.

How do you make a 3D object hollow in AutoCAD?

If you need to make a hollow body from a standard full 3D solid in AutoCAD , use the function Shell. Run the command SOLIDEDIT and its option Solid > Shell. Select the source 3D solid to hollow out and choose (with Ctrl-pick) the face which will be removed from the closed solid (through which you will “dig”).

What are the 3D commands in AutoCAD?

  1. POLYLINE (PL) – The POLYLINE command will allow you to create a 2D polyline.
  2. EXTRUDE (EXT) – The EXTRUDE command will extrude a 2D object into a 3D object.
  3. PRESSPULL (PRESS) – The PRESSPULL command will extrude a 2D object into a 3D object, or extend a 3D surface.
